Part Overview

The C&K 7203SPCWZBES is an active production toggle switch with DPDT (Double Pole Double Throw) circuit configuration, rated for 0.4VA at 20V AC/DC. This panel-mount switch features an anti-rotation brass actuator with satin chrome plating and IP67 ingress protection, making it suitable for sealed applications requiring reliable on-off-on switching functionality. Substitute Part Grouping Explanation

Substitution eligibility for the 7203SPCWZBES is determined by strict alignment with the following critical parameters:

Mandatory Matching Parameters:

  • Circuit configuration: DPDT
  • Switch function: On-Off-On
  • Mounting type: Panel Mount
  • Panel cutout diameter: 6.35mm (Circular)
  • Bushing thread: 1/4-40
  • Termination style: Solder Lug
  • Operating temperature range: -30°C to 85°C
  • Electrical life: 40,000 Cycles
  • RoHS3 compliance

Allowable Variation Parameters:

  • Current rating: May exceed 0.4VA specification
  • Voltage rating (AC/DC): May exceed 20V specification
  • Actuator type: May differ (anti-rotation vs. standard round)
  • Ingress protection: May exceed IP67 specification
  • REACH status: May differ

The E-Switch 100DP3T1B1M1QEH qualifies as a substitute because it maintains all mandatory parameters while offering enhanced electrical ratings (5A at 120V AC / 28V DC) and improved terminal sealing through epoxy-sealed construction.

Engineering Selection Recommendations

The E-Switch 100DP3T1B1M1QEH is a qualified substitute for the C&K 7203SPCWZBES based on the following engineering criteria:

Compliance Alignment: Both parts maintain ROHS3 compliance, ensuring regulatory consistency across manufacturing environments. The substitute part is REACH Unaffected, which may provide supply chain advantages in certain jurisdictions compared to the REACH Affected status of the original part.

Electrical Performance: The substitute part's enhanced current rating (5A versus 0.4VA) and higher voltage ratings (120V AC / 28V DC versus 20V AC/DC) provide operational margin for applications within the original design envelope. The substitute will not degrade performance in circuits designed for the 7203SPCWZBES specifications.

Mechanical Compatibility: Identical panel cutout dimensions (6.35mm circular), bushing thread (1/4-40), and termination style (solder lug) ensure direct mechanical and electrical integration without PCB or panel modifications.

Reliability Metrics: Both parts specify 40,000 electrical life cycles and identical operating temperature ranges (-30°C to 85°C), confirming equivalent durability characteristics for the intended application lifecycle.
